About “HD Voice”

 

 

 

“HD Voice” is a voluntary logo program promoted by GSMA for future communications. Through the program,    

 

the end users will enjoy the next generation of voice quality with the below superior features: 

 

   More natural sounding speech  

 

   Intelligent background noise reduction   

 

   Wider range of sounds promoting audio clear conversation

HD Voice Technical Requirements

 

    Network requirements for AMR-WB over GSM and UMTS

    Device requirements: AMR-WB codec support + Acoustical performance + Noise reduction + limited delay 

          - Based on 3GPP and ETSI specifications

          - Next versions to be aligned with 3GPP SA4 releases

    Adapted version (V1.1) to CDMA 2k networks and devices

    Licensees commit to self-certify that product or service is compliant with Technical requirements

Certification Flow Chart

 

 

The general certification flow for HD Voice is:

 

 Step 1 Visit www.gsma.com/hd-voice to review the following documents:

  Logo usage guidelines

  Minimum Requirements specification outlining minimum network and terminal requirements

  License agreement

 Step 2 Conduct related test at an qualified lab – like PAL Acoustics. 

 

 Step 3 Review the test report and self certify that your organization meets the Minimum Requirements specification 

            (for network or terminal respectively)

 Step 4 Sign a print out of the License Agreement and return to the GSMA

 Step 5 The GSMA will countersign the License Agreement and return with electronic files of the logo.
